Output e7dcdf26751aeebb64fd036befbf2a0d7f288f673a1b5effc5e3e02acc357b56:3

value
3783
script pubkey
OP_0 OP_PUSHBYTES_20 3638d1f8af6df60598360788d24469359f663bea
address
tb1qxcudr790dhmqtxpkq7ydy3rfxk0kvwl2mgm3xq
transaction
e7dcdf26751aeebb64fd036befbf2a0d7f288f673a1b5effc5e3e02acc357b56
confirmations
43289
spent
true